What will you be doing?
Executing the preventive and corrective maintenance program in line with client requirements. Carrying out work as per schedule supplied by the Services Manager. Troubleshooting problems with equipment as directed by Site Supervisors. Completing site documentation before and after work tasks. Liaising with sub-contractors during planned service maintenance. Participating in the appropriate training. Carrying out risk assessments of equipment maintenance task list and ensuring these are always kept valid. Carrying out periodic reviews of EWI/SOP to ensure documents are always current and valid. Flexibility to work on equipment in all buildings and work around maintenance shutdown's. Participating in audits of the Mechanical and Electrical plant rooms and follow up on actions required. Ensuring the CMMS system contains the most up to date information regarding equipment data, spares and maintenance hours.
What are we looking for?
Recognised trade qualification in Mechanical or Plumbing. Gas Safe qualification. Experience in a similar role with a good understanding of the basic fundamentals of the various utilities systems. Knowledge of Pumps, HVAC Systems, Compressors, Boilers, Steam systems and Ancillary services, (DHW skids), Chillers, Cooling Towers, Clean steam Boilers, Purified Water Systems, CIP systems would be advantageous. Good understanding of Preventive Maintenance Systems. Understanding of basic instrumentation. Problem solver with a proactive attitude. Trade qualification in Air Conditioning would be advantageous.
